WBS: Sunburn is a Real B!tch #317 -- The gang is at it again. Brimstone is joined by his wing-man Alex DaPonte, and Brim’s wife Danielle as they chat about Danielle’s really bad sunburn, so bad that she is literally sitting on a slab of ice, Titanic jokes are made and they move on. They discuss the Nostalgia Fest coming up in Mineola, the Celebrity Softball game on Long Island that Brim will be playing in, and Sarah Hartshorne’s (America’s Next Top Model) new book. They discuss the incredible dinner at Tony’s Di Napoli in Times Square, LabuBrim and its new custom hoodie, and they discuss Meg getting eaten by sand fleas. They also chat about inappropriate factoids, the new Dexter, and we watch (you listen) to Alex run through studio and almost smash his face into the studio table. Brim explains what gets Within Brim's Skin.
